Mr Lynn has been the host of the award-winning morning show on K-Jo for 17 years. During that time he helped to create Pound Plunge and the Canned Film Festival for Second Harvest Community Food Bank.
His program has promoted and helped raise over $148,000 for Camp Quality.
They’ve also provided thousands of toys and hundreds of dollars for the Noyes Home for children and the Adopt-A-Family program.
Gregg will take his place at the head of the 2014 Mardi Gras Parade through downtown St Joseph the evening of March 1. The parade begins at 8pm at the Holiday Inn at Third Street and Felix. The parade will proceed east down Felix Street to conclude at Eighth and Felix.
After the parade, downtown entertainment venues will offer a variety of live music and other activities. Organizers stress this is an adult-oriented event and that all participants must be at least 18 years old to take part.
